Does speaking another language at home confuse children?

16/5/2014

0 Comments

 
Are your children fortunate enough to be growing up in a home where two or more languages are spoken? Many parents worry that bilingualism can cause confusion and even delays in learning for their children, but according the Raising Children Network, that’s not the case at all. A good knowledge of your native language can actually help your child with learning English. Bilingual children who are read books and spoken to in their in their native language find it easier to learn to read and write in English when they get to school. Endeavour Language Teacher Fellowships (ELTF) 2015

6/5/2014

0 Comments

 
The Endeavour Language Teacher Fellowships (ELTF) provide a fantastic opportunity for practising, retraining or pre-service language teachers, to improve their language skills and gain valuable cultural experience through a fully-funded three week in-country study program in one of ten countries.

Applications for the 2015 Endeavour Language Teacher Fellowships open on May 15 and close on 25 June

    Community Languages Program K-6

    There are 30 languages taught through this program. Arabic, Auslan, Assyrian, Bengali, Chinese, Dari, French, Greek, Hebrew, Hindi, Indonesian, Italian, Japanese, Khmer, Korean, Macedonian, Maori, Nepali, Persian, Punjabi, Russian, Samoan, Serbian, Spanish, Tamil, Telugu, Tongan, Turkish, Urdu and Vietnamese.
